  7. My feet were the one area where I found it was MUCH easier to take if I didn't relax. The sensitivity was greatly diminished once we found a position where I could put my foot flat on the chair and then lean my weight onto it.

  23. The ditch area is naturally tough to get healed without minor problems. Too much moisture is not going to solve the problem, in fact it could cause more. I let mine dry and crack. The eventual need for touch-ups are common.
